A FOOD MANAGER/COVID-19 AWARENESS CERTIFICATE- A VALUABLE SIGN OF ACCOMPLISHMENT

Anyone who is in charge of the day-to-day operations in a place that serves food to the public, such as a restaurant, bar, food truck, or hospital, must hold a Food Manager Certificate to show they understand food safety. This COVID-19 Awareness Training will give you guidelines to follow in your food establishment to prevent the spread of this virus.

HOW IS A FOOD MANAGER CERTIFICATE USED?

Holding a Food Manager Certificate shows employers that you understand food safety and health regulations and have the knowledge needed to oversee food handling and processing operations. Employers can check your certificate status through our online system.

When applying for jobs, you may call yourself a "Responsible Training Food Manager Certificate Recipient". You can refer to your "Responsible Training Food Manager Certificate" on your resume.

You may not say or imply that you are "certified," "certificated," "licensed," "registered" or "accredited"; these terms indicate a different type of program than food manager training.

FOR HOW LONG IS THE CERTIFICATE VALID?

Your food manager certificate is valid for 5 years. This information will be printed on your certificate and may be checked by using our online verification program. Your COVID-19 Awareness Certificate will not have an expiration date.

WHAT WILL I LEARN?

Upon successful completion of this training program, you will understand:

  • The basics of preventing foodborne illness, including understanding how illness is spread through contaminated food and how food becomes contaminated through unsafe practices.
  • Why hygiene is important, and how illness is prevented by good personal grooming, handwashing, and using protective articles.
  • How to recognize symptoms of foodborne illness and when you should restrict or exclude food employees.
  • How to safely accept and store food to prevent contamination, including when food must be rejected upon delivery.
  • How to control food temperature to prevent foodborne illness, including how to measure and keep foods in safe temperature zones, and how to cool, thaw and reheat food safely.
  • The right way of cleaning and sanitizing to maintain a safe environment.
  • How to implement social distancing policies.
  • Recognizing signs and symptoms of COVID-19.
  • The importance of PPE, such as face masks and gloves.
  • How to prevent the spread of COVID-19.

CERTIFICATE REQUIREMENTS

The Certificate Program consists of ten easy to understand lessons in food management, each with a quick quiz so you can be sure you understand the lesson and are prepared for the exam. To be awarded a food manager certificate, you must view all lessons and quizzes, then take 75 question multiple choice exam, which you must pass with 70% to be awarded a food manager certificate.

If you don't pass the final exam the first time, no problem! You may retake both the training course and the exam, or skip the course and retake the exam 2 additional times. If you are unable to pass the exam after 3 attempts, you will be required to purchase a new course before you can retake the exam.

This COVID-19 Awareness Training consists of 4 lessons, followed by a short quiz. This quiz is designed to reinforce the topics discussed in the course and does not require a passing grade to receive a certificate.

REGISTERING YOUR CERTIFICATE WITH A LOCAL HEALTH DEPARTMENT

Please contact your local health department to determine if any additional registration fee must be paid. Counties and municipalities are allowed to collect a registration fee for Food Manager Certificates, but many areas have no registration requirements.
